fastadmin的模板中, <script id=“customformtpl“ type=“text/html“> 自定义模板代码如何使用 ?

这篇具有很好参考价值的文章主要介绍了fastadmin的模板中, <script id=“customformtpl“ type=“text/html“> 自定义模板代码如何使用 ?。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

在FastAdmin中,<script id="customformtpl" type="text/html"> 可以用于自定义表单模板。使用方法如下:

  1. 在FastAdmin后台管理系统的模板管理中,找到需要自定义表单模板的模型所使用的模板。

  2. 在模板中添加 <script> 标签,在标签中添加 idcustomformtpl,类型为 text/html。例如:

    <script id="customformtpl" type="text/html">
        自定义表单模板代码
    </script>
    
  3. 在自定义表单模板代码中,可以使用 {{ }} 语法来获取表单中的字段值,并使用模板引擎语法进行处理。例如:

    <script id="customformtpl" type="text/html">
        <div class="form-group">
            <label class="col-sm-3 control-label">{{=field.label}}</label>
            <div class="col-sm-8">
                <input type="text" name="{{=field.name}}" class="form-control" value="{{=field.value}}">
            </div>
        </div>
    </script>
    

    在自定义表单模板中,使用了 {{=field.label}} 获取表单字段的标签,使用了 {{=field.name}} 获取表单字段的名称,使用了 {{=field.value}} 获取表单字段的值。这些标记都是通过模板引擎语法进行处理的,因此可以根据自己的需求进行修改。

  4. 在模型中设置表单模板。可以通过设置模型的 addtpledittpl 属性来分别设置添加和编辑页面的自定义表单模板。例如:

    protected $addtpl = '模板名称';
    protected $edittpl = '模板名称';
    

    其中,模板名称 为前面定义的包含 <script> 标签的模板文件名。

    当需要在FastAdmin系统中添加或编辑此模型的数据时,会使用设置的自定义表单模板来渲染表单。系统会根据自定义表单模板的内容进行页面渲染和表单数据处理。

需要注意的是,使用自定义表单模板需要对模板引擎使用较为熟练,以免引起页面渲染问题。在编写自定义表单模板的过程中,可以参考FastAdmin系统自带的表单模板进行参考。文章来源地址https://www.toymoban.com/news/detail-431376.html

到了这里,关于fastadmin的模板中, <script id=“customformtpl“ type=“text/html“> 自定义模板代码如何使用 ?的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 帝国cms自定义列表模板里调用当前列表ID的方法

    我们在使用帝国cms自定义列表做模板时,需要获取当前自定义列表对应的ID,在自定义列表模板里面调用($GLOBALS[\\\'navclassid\\\'])获取不到当前自定义列表的id的 需要改下程序 eclassfunctions.php 搜索 //生成信息列表 $GLOBALS[\\\'navclassid\\\']=$classid; 改成 $GLOBALS[\\\'navclassid\\\']=$enews==4?$userlistr[\\\'l

    2024年02月03日
    浏览(55)
  • Refused to apply style from ‘http://localhost:8888/iconfont.css‘ because its MIME type (‘text/html‘)

    Vue报错合计之   Refused to apply style from \\\'http://localhost:8888/iconfont.css\\\' because its MIME type (\\\'text/html\\\') is not a supported stylesheet MIME type, and strict MIME checking is enabled. 有时候大家在学习和使用别人得项目得时候,会出现这种错误,错误翻译得意思为: 拒绝应用来自“”的样式http://localho

    2024年02月16日
    浏览(55)
  • 记Vite打包时出现的报错解决:<script src=“xxx.js“> in “/index.html“ can‘t be bundled without type=“module“ attrib

    本篇博客记录解决Vite打包时报错: script src=\\\"xxx.js\\\" in \\\"/index.html\\\" can\\\'t be bundled without type=\\\"module\\\" attribute 或 xxx.css didn\\\'t resolve at build time, it will remain unchangel remain unchanged to be resolved at runtime 当我们通过标签script 引入js脚本代码时,出现:can\\\'t be bundled without type=\\\"module\\\" attribute,报错

    2024年02月07日
    浏览(34)
  • 解决minio服务器Non-XML response from server. Response code: 404, Content-Type: text/html, body: Sorry

    Non-XML response from server. Response code: 404, Content-Type: text/html, body: Sorry, Page Not Found 修改工具类 发现上传什么的其他功能都正常,感觉可能是minio版本不同导致 修改桶策略,再访问则正常了

    2024年02月05日
    浏览(53)
  • Type Script 安装 NPM 安装

    使用终端命令 npm -v 这里需要使用到npm npm node.js安装包自带 去官网 Node.js — Download下载对应版本安装 1.npm config set registry https://registry.npmmirror.com 2.npm install -g typescript error:          npm notice  npm notice New minor version of npm available! 10.2.4 - 10.3.0 npm notice Changelog: https://github.c

    2024年01月18日
    浏览(34)
  • GO 的 Web 开发系列(八)—— Gin 自定义 Html 渲染实现多租户的模板设计

    本文主要解决在多租户场景下的模板渲染问题。 正常情况下 Gin 配置的所有模板都属于同一个模板组合,相同名称的模板将相互覆盖。在未通过 define 指定模板名称时,同名模板文件也将相互覆盖。自定义函数中也无法区分租户,这将非常不方便我们进行多租户的模板渲染处

    2024年04月22日
    浏览(40)
  • Vite + Vue3 + Ts 解决打包生成的index.html页面显示空白、资源跨域、找不到资源、404-Page Not Found等错误;关于vite build后访问报错 关于vite build后访问报错:Expected a JavaScript module script but the server responded with a MIME type of “

    一.vite.config.ts配置:主要的就是base: env.VITE_MODE === \\\'production\\\' ? \\\'./\\\' : \\\'/\\\', 二. 打包后的结果如图所示,文件路径是 ./ 其实 去掉./ 也 是可以 的,但是打包后是 /favicon.ico 这种路径是访问不到的,参考第一部分 三. 配置路由:路由改成 createWebHashHistory   四. vscode安装Live Server   

    2024年02月11日
    浏览(54)
  • HTML <script> 标签

    在 HTML 页面中插入一段 JavaScript: (在本页底部可以找到更多实例) script 标签用于定义客户端脚本,比如 JavaScript。 script 元素既可以包含脚本语句,也可以通过 src 属性指向外部脚本文件。 必需的 type 属性规定脚本的 MIME 类型。 JavaScript 的常见应用时图像操作、表单验证以

    2024年02月14日
    浏览(63)
  • HTML中script 标签中的那些属性

    在HTML中, script 标签用于嵌入或引用JavaScript代码。 在 script 标签中,有两个属性可以用来控制脚本的加载和执行方式: async 和 defer 。 当然这也是常见的一道面试题, async   和  defer 的作用和区别。 async 和 defer 属性都可以用于异步加载脚本,从而避免了在加载脚本时阻塞浏

    2024年02月01日
    浏览(49)
  • Postman无法将Content-Type从text/plain改为appliation/json

    最近用postman调试接口,默认Headers里面的Content-Type为text/plain,无法修改,输入Request Body相应内容后发送请求,页面报500,如图: 后台提示: org.springframework.web.HttpMediaTypeNotSupportedException: Content type \\\'text/plain;charset=UTF-8\\\' not supported 直接修改Content-Type无法操作,进入postman的Body页面

    2024年02月12日
    浏览(55)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包